Match The Local Rhythm: Easy First-Date Plans In Chattogram
Start with short, low-pressure plans that fit Chattogram’s pace: a 30–60 minute coffee or walk is a friendly way to move from chat to meeting without committing to an all-evening plan. Suggest a clear window (for example, late afternoon or early evening) so it’s easy to say yes and to coordinate around busy schedules.
Think about timing and transit. Choose meeting times that avoid peak commute hours to make travel smoother. If either of you will be relying on public transport or a rickshaw, pick a landmark that’s straightforward to describe and easy to find. Offer a couple of nearby meeting spots so they can pick what’s most convenient.
Match the length to the vibe. If your conversation has been light and casual, a short daytime meet-up keeps things comfortable. If you sense shared interests and both have flexible time, propose a longer option—dinner or an activity—with an easy out clause: suggest you’ll keep it brief if either wants to leave early.
Plan for weather and simple backups. Chattogram weather can change quickly; have an indoor alternative ready (a covered cafe, a market stroll under awnings, or a short museum visit). When you suggest the plan, mention the backup casually so it feels thoughtful, not overbearing.
Pick public, relaxed settings. First meetings should feel safe and casual. Choose places with other people around and a relaxed seating arrangement where conversation can flow—benches, open cafes, or riverside promenades work well. Avoid overly loud or formal venues that make conversation difficult.
Make your invitation easy to accept. Keep your message specific and flexible: name the activity, give two time options, and include the travel-friendly detail. For example, "Would you like to meet for a short coffee near [landmark] around 5 or 6? If it’s raining we could try a nearby covered spot." That structure reduces friction and makes replying simple.
Respect pacing and signals. Let the other person set the comfort level for extending the date. If the meet-up is going well, suggest a natural next step—grab a bite or walk a nearby route—rather than jumping straight to plans for late night. Smooth, small transitions keep things low-pressure and enjoyable.

Know The Room: Dating Single Black Women Respectfully
Start with the intention to learn, not to tick a box. People who identify as single black women are diverse in backgrounds, interests, and life goals — use that as your cue to ask open, specific questions instead of making assumptions.
Set respectful expectations. Meet the person first, not the label. Ask about their values, hobbies, and what they’re hoping to find on Mingle2. Share your own intentions clearly so you both know whether you’re exploring, dating casually, or looking for something long-term.
What not to assume. Avoid assuming anything about their culture, family life, career, or political views based on appearance. Don’t presume experiences, preferences, or emotional availability; instead, let them describe what matters to them.
Communicate with curiosity and care. Use questions that invite stories: “What do you enjoy doing here?” or “What’s something that’s important to you in a partner?” Listen actively, validate their answers, and avoid turning personal anecdotes into a quiz about identity.
Avoid stereotypes and casual exoticism. Compliments are welcome when they’re specific and sincere; comments that reduce someone to a monolith or fetishize features are not. If you’re unsure whether a comment might cross a line, err on the side of respect.
Show genuine interest. Follow up on details they share, remember things from earlier conversations, and suggest activities that match real shared interests. Small gestures of reliability — being on time, following through on plans, communicating changes — speak volumes.
Be mindful of boundaries. Respect personal and cultural boundaries around physical contact, public displays of affection, and private topics. If a topic feels sensitive, ask if they’re comfortable discussing it rather than pushing for disclosure.

Dating Confidence Reset: A Practical Guide
Start by clarifying what you want from dating right now. Are you exploring, looking for casual company, or hoping for something more serious? Write down one to three clear intentions you can return to when conversations stall or you feel discouraged.
Set realistic expectations and pace. Online connections take time. Treat early chats as short experiments rather than commitments: a few messages to test chemistry, a voice note or quick call to check tone, and then a casual in-person meet-up if it feels right. Aim for steady progress, not instant certainty.
Protect your emotional energy. Limit daily browsing or messaging to an amount that feels manageable—30–60 minutes, for example—and take breaks when you notice fatigue or frustration. Small, consistent boundaries prevent burnout and help you show up as your best self.
Choose matches more thoughtfully. Use profiles and opening messages to look for alignment with your core intentions: similar values, compatible lifestyles, or clear communication styles. If someone’s profile or early messages don’t reflect what you want, it’s okay to move on without overexplaining.
Turn rejection into data, not failure. If a conversation fizzles or someone stops responding, ask what you can learn—was the timing off, did you both want different things, or was the match unclear? Use that insight to refine your filters and your opening lines instead of taking it personally.
Notice small wins. A respectful message, a fun conversation, a clear plan for a date—these are progress markers. Keep a private list of small positives to counter feelings of invisibility and remind yourself that steady steps add up.
Keep conversations grounded. Ask specific, low-pressure questions (plans for the weekend, favorite local spots, a recent book or show) and share one clear thing about yourself. That balance speeds up mutual assessment without rushing intimacy.
Practice a closing script for low-fit matches. A short, polite message like “Thanks for chatting—wishing you the best” saves time and preserves your dignity when you want to end things gracefully.
